Course content

1

Introduction To Peer Support In Mental Health

2

Foundations Of Recovery And Resiliency

3

Ethics And Boundaries In Peer Support

4

Effective Communication Skills For Peer Supporters

5

Understanding Mental Health Diagnoses And Treatments

6

Self-Care And Stress Management For Peer Supporters

7

Crisis Prevention And Intervention Strategies

8

Peer Support In The Context Of Cultural Diversity

9

Building And Facilitating Support Groups

10

Advocacy And Systemic Change In Mental Health
